What companies run services between Crawley, England and Cardiff, Wales?

You can take a train from Three Bridges to Cardiff Central via Farringdon, Farringdon Without, and London Paddington in around 3h 11m. Alternatively, National Express operates a bus from North Terminal Bus Station to Sophia Gardens hourly. Tickets cost £16–60 and the journey takes 4h 20m.
